Course details
Introduction to Artificial Intelligence (AI) in Cybersecurity Ethics: This unit provides an overview of the role of AI in cybersecurity, its benefits, and challenges. It sets the foundation for the course, exploring the intersection of AI and cybersecurity ethics. •
Machine Learning and Bias in AI Systems: This unit delves into the concept of machine learning, its applications in cybersecurity, and the potential for bias in AI systems. It discusses the importance of fairness and transparency in AI decision-making. •
Explainable AI (XAI) and Transparency in Cybersecurity: This unit focuses on the need for explainable AI, exploring techniques and methods for increasing transparency in AI-driven cybersecurity systems. It discusses the importance of trust and accountability in AI-driven decision-making. •
AI-Powered Threat Intelligence: This unit examines the role of AI in threat intelligence, including the use of machine learning and natural language processing to analyze and identify threats. It discusses the benefits and challenges of AI-powered threat intelligence. •
Cybersecurity Ethics and AI Governance: This unit explores the governance and regulatory frameworks surrounding AI in cybersecurity, including the development of ethics guidelines and standards. It discusses the importance of human oversight and accountability in AI-driven cybersecurity systems. •
Human-AI Collaboration in Cybersecurity: This unit investigates the potential for human-AI collaboration in cybersecurity, including the benefits and challenges of working with AI systems. It discusses the importance of human judgment and oversight in AI-driven cybersecurity decision-making. •
AI and Cybersecurity Risk Management: This unit examines the role of AI in risk management, including the use of machine learning and predictive analytics to identify and mitigate risks. It discusses the importance of risk assessment and mitigation in AI-driven cybersecurity systems. •
AI-Driven Incident Response: This unit explores the use of AI in incident response, including the use of machine learning and natural language processing to analyze and respond to incidents. It discusses the benefits and challenges of AI-driven incident response. •
AI and Cybersecurity Education and Training: This unit investigates the importance of education and training in AI-driven cybersecurity, including the development of curricula and training programs. It discusses the need for ongoing education and training to stay ahead of emerging threats. •
AI Ethics and Cybersecurity Policy: This unit examines the role of AI ethics in shaping cybersecurity policy, including the development of guidelines and standards for AI-driven cybersecurity systems. It discusses the importance of policy and regulation in ensuring the responsible development and deployment of AI in cybersecurity.
Career path
| **Career Role** | Description |
|---|---|
| **Cybersecurity Consultant** | Assesses and mitigates cyber threats for organizations, utilizing AI-powered tools and techniques. |
| **Artificial Intelligence/Machine Learning Engineer** | Designs and develops AI/ML models to enhance cybersecurity systems, predict threats, and improve incident response. |
| **Information Security Analyst** | Monitors and analyzes security data to identify vulnerabilities, implements security measures, and ensures compliance with regulations. |
| **Data Scientist (Cybersecurity Focus)** | Analyzes complex data sets to identify patterns, trends, and insights that inform cybersecurity strategies and improve decision-making. |
